服务器切换命令在哪,深入解析服务器切换命令,核心原理与实战技巧
- 综合资讯
- 2024-11-16 17:56:35
- 2

服务器切换命令解析涵盖其位置、核心原理及实战技巧,旨在帮助用户深入了解如何执行和优化服务器切换操作。...
服务器切换命令解析涵盖其位置、核心原理及实战技巧,旨在帮助用户深入了解如何执行和优化服务器切换操作。
在信息化时代,服务器已成为企业、政府等机构的核心基础设施,随着业务量的不断增长,服务器切换成为了保障系统稳定运行的重要手段,本文将深入解析服务器切换命令,包括其在哪使用、核心原理以及实战技巧,旨在帮助读者全面了解并掌握服务器切换技术。
服务器切换命令概述
1、服务器切换命令的定义
服务器切换命令是指在服务器之间进行切换操作的指令,主要应用于以下场景:
(1)服务器故障:当服务器出现硬件故障、软件故障或网络故障时,需要将业务切换到其他服务器上,以保证系统正常运行。
(2)负载均衡:在服务器负载过高时,将部分业务切换到其他服务器上,实现负载均衡。
(3)服务器升级:在服务器升级过程中,将业务切换到其他服务器上,以保证系统持续运行。
2、服务器切换命令的分类
根据切换方式,服务器切换命令主要分为以下几种:
(1)手动切换:通过管理员手动操作,将业务从故障服务器切换到其他服务器。
(2)自动切换:通过自动化工具或脚本,在检测到故障时自动进行切换。
(3)热切换:在切换过程中,业务不中断,用户感知不到切换过程。
服务器切换命令的核心原理
1、心跳机制
心跳机制是服务器切换命令实现的基础,其主要作用是检测服务器状态,当服务器正常运行时,会定时向监控中心发送心跳信号,如果监控中心在规定时间内未收到心跳信号,则认为该服务器故障,需要进行切换。
2、负载均衡算法
负载均衡算法是服务器切换命令实现的关键技术,其主要作用是合理分配业务请求,常见的负载均衡算法包括:
(1)轮询算法:按照顺序将请求分配给服务器。
(2)加权轮询算法:根据服务器性能或负载情况,为服务器分配不同的权重。
(3)最少连接算法:将请求分配给连接数最少的服务器。
3、会话保持
会话保持是指将用户的会话信息(如登录状态、购物车等)保存在服务器上,以便在切换过程中,用户能够继续使用原有会话,常见的会话保持技术包括:
(1)客户端会话保持:将用户会话信息保存在客户端。
(2)服务器会话保持:将用户会话信息保存在服务器端。
服务器切换命令的实战技巧
1、制定合理的切换策略
在实施服务器切换命令之前,需要制定合理的切换策略,包括:
(1)确定切换条件:根据业务需求和系统特点,确定何时进行切换。
(2)选择合适的切换方式:根据业务特点,选择手动切换、自动切换或热切换。
(3)设置切换阈值:根据系统负载情况,设置切换阈值,避免频繁切换。
2、选择合适的切换工具
市面上有很多服务器切换工具,如Keepalived、LVS、F5等,选择合适的切换工具需要考虑以下因素:
(1)功能:根据业务需求,选择功能强大的切换工具。
(2)性能:选择性能优越的切换工具,以保证切换过程快速、稳定。
(3)兼容性:选择兼容性好的切换工具,以降低系统维护成本。
3、制定完善的应急预案
在实施服务器切换命令过程中,需要制定完善的应急预案,包括:
(1)故障排查:在切换过程中,快速定位故障原因,并进行修复。
(2)切换验证:在切换完成后,验证业务是否正常运行。
(3)数据备份:定期备份数据,以防数据丢失。
服务器切换命令是实现系统高可用性的重要手段,本文深入解析了服务器切换命令的核心原理和实战技巧,旨在帮助读者全面了解并掌握这一技术,在实际应用中,应根据业务需求和系统特点,选择合适的切换策略、工具和应急预案,确保系统稳定运行。
本文链接:https://www.zhitaoyun.cn/861309.html
发表评论